PASTA ALLA PAMELA WITH SHRIMP AND PEAS
Provided by Jeff Mauro, host of Sandwich King
Categories main-dish
Time 40m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Bring a big pot of water to a boil. Salt liberally.
- In a large bowl, toss the shrimp with 1 teaspoon salt, 1/2 teaspoon pepper and the baking soda and marinate in the fridge for 15 minutes (this keeps the shrimp moist with a nice crust on the outside).
- Add the pasta to the pot of boiling water and cook according to the package instructions. Drain, reserving about 1 cup of the pasta cooking water.
- Meanwhile, heat a large skillet over medium-high heat until hot. Add the oil to the skillet, then arrange the shrimp in a single layer in the oil. Reduce the heat to medium. Cook, undisturbed, until a nice crust is formed, about 2 minutes. Flip the shrimp, then add the butter and garlic. Cook gently until fragrant, about 1 more minute. Add the wine to deglaze and let simmer for 1 more minute. Add the peas and pasta. Toss to combine. Taste for seasoning and adjust with salt and pepper. Add a generous amount of Parmesan and toss again, adding the pasta water as necessary.
- Transfer the pasta to a large serving bowl. Garnish with more Parmesan and the parsley. Serve.

SHRIMP PASTA SALAD WITH CUCUMBER AND DILL
Forget deli-style pasta salad, and try this version with shrimp, cucumber, dill, and a bright lemon dressing. You can even make it up to a day ahead.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Ingredients Seafood Recipes Shrimp Recipes
Time 20m
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ook pasta until al dente. Add shrimp, and cook just until opaque throughout, about 30 seconds. Drain, and rinse with cold water to stop the cooking. Drain again.
- Transfer pasta mixture to a bowl; toss with cucumber and dill. In another b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, oil, lemon juice, and Dijon; season with salt and pepper.
- Add dressing to pasta mixture, and toss to combine.

PEACH PASTA SALAD
This is a recipe that I have been making for years. It was always a favorite of my kids, and now the grandkids love it as well. Goes great at any summer barbecue. I sometimes use mangos instead of the peach. If fresh basil and thyme are available, the recipe is even better.
Provided by profesional foody
Categories Salad 100+ Pasta Salad Recipes Fruit Pasta Salad Recipes
Time 1h40m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- Place the bacon in a large, deep skillet and cook over medium-high heat, turning occasionally, until evenly browned, about 10 minutes.
- Drain the bacon slices on a paper towel-lined plate. When cool, crumble the bacon and set aside.
- Fill a pot with lightly salted water and bring to a boil. Stir in the shell pasta and return to a boil; cook the pasta uncovered over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until cooked through but still slightly firm, about 13 minutes.
- Rinse pasta thoroughly in cold water several times to chill, and drain well.
- Place the vinegar, sugar, basil, thyme, garlic, salt, curry powder, and black pepper into the pitcher of a blender; blend on high speed until smooth. Reduce blender speed to low and slowly pour the canola oil into the blender to make a creamy dressing.
- Place the bacon, cooked pasta, peaches, parsley, celery, red bell pepper, and green onions into a large salad bowl and toss to combine.
- Pour the dressing over the salad and toss again to coat with dressing.
- Refrigerate salad for 1 hour before serving.

PEACHY PASTA SHRIMP SALAD
Steps:
- Cook pasta according to directions to al dente. Drain well and place in refrigerator to cool. If shrimp is uncooked prepare according to package directions. Drain well and place in the refrigerator to cool. Drain black olives then chop celery, peppers and carrot. Then slice the green onions thin. In a large serving bowl add all the vegetables and shrimp to the pasta (peel and remove tails if needed) toss together. In a smaller bowl add the mayonnaise, salsa, peaches, old bay, oregano and cilantro, mix well and then toss with pasta. Add salt and freshly ground pepper to taste, cover (with lid or plastic wrap) and place in refrigerator until time to serve, garnish with fresh cilantro. Note: This salad can be made one day prior to serving.
